Coolest character from the Soul Blade/Soul Calibur series of computer games. In versions sold in countries banning samurai culture, is replaced by a character named Arthur (who looks the same, only has blonde hair and an eyepatch).
Based on the real life Miyamoto Musashi.

The sword technique developed by the first Hiko Seijiro used to protect the people from tyranny and national fear. This technique is famed for the user's incredible speed; speed of the sword, speed of reading the opponent's moves, speed of reacting towards it. Passed down through thirteen generations, this style roughly translates as "the sword which soars through heaven" and was discontinued when a certain red-headed vagabond mastered it...

The sword style of Kenshin Himura. Described in the Anime series (English dub) as "The super-sonic sword". The practitioner can anticipate the moves of an opponent based on intent and react before a move is made. Shortened in the (English dub) Anime to just "Hiten Mitsurugi".
